Machine Learning Course in Chennai: Your Complete Guide to a Future-Ready Career

Machine Learning (ML) is transforming every industry—from finance and healthcare to retail and entertainment. As businesses increasingly adopt ML to enhance operations and drive innovation, the demand for skilled professionals is growing at an exponential rate. If you're considering a Machine Learning course in Chennai, you're on the right track to entering one of the most lucrative and future-proof career paths.

In this guide, we’ll explore the benefits of pursuing an ML course in Chennai, what you can expect from a classroom or hybrid learning format, career prospects, and how to choose the right training provider.

Why Choose Chennai for a Machine Learning Course?

1. Emerging Tech Hub in South India

Chennai has evolved into one of India’s key technology and innovation hubs. With a growing number of IT parks, startups, R&D centers, and MNCs, the city offers ample job opportunities for ML and AI professionals.

2. Affordable and High-Quality Education

Compared to other metro cities like Bengaluru or Mumbai, Machine Learning courses in Chennai are often more affordable without compromising on quality. The city is home to renowned tech institutions and advanced training centers that offer industry-aligned ML programs.

3. Local Industry Demand

Many Chennai-based companies—ranging from global firms like Accenture, Cognizant, and TCS to local AI startups—are investing in ML talent. Completing a course locally provides better placement opportunities due to proximity and networking advantages.

What to Expect from a Machine Learning Course in Chennai?

1. Comprehensive Curriculum

A well-structured Machine Learning course in Chennai typically covers:

  • Mathematics for ML (Linear Algebra, Statistics, Probability)
  • Python Programming for data analysis and modeling
  • Supervised Learning (Linear/Logistic Regression, Decision Trees)
  • Unsupervised Learning (Clustering, Dimensionality Reduction)
  • Deep Learning and Neural Networks
  • Model Evaluation and Hyperparameter Tuning
  • Natural Language Processing (NLP)
  • ML Operations (MLOps) and deployment

Some advanced courses also introduce Generative AI, Agentic AI, and Large Language Models (LLMs)—key innovations shaping the future of ML.

2. Hands-On Projects and Case Studies

Practical experience is essential for mastering ML. Good training institutes in Chennai ensure that students build multiple capstone projects based on real-world problems, such as:

  • Predicting housing prices
  • Classifying images using CNN
  • Building a movie recommendation engine
  • Sentiment analysis on Twitter data
  • Fraud detection using ML algorithms

These projects help solidify concepts and become valuable portfolio pieces for job interviews.

3. Hybrid Learning Options

Many institutes now offer hybrid formats: in-person classroom sessions complemented by online modules and mentorship. This flexibility is particularly helpful for working professionals and college students in Chennai.

Who Should Enroll in a Machine Learning Course?

A Machine Learning course in Chennai is ideal for:

  • Engineering and Computer Science Graduates looking to specialize in AI/ML
  • Working Professionals in software development, analytics, or IT seeking a career switch
  • Data Analysts and Statisticians wanting to deepen their modeling skills
  • Entrepreneurs and Product Managers who wish to integrate ML into their solutions
  • Students preparing for research or higher education in AI/ML

No matter your background, the key is to have a logical mindset, analytical thinking, and basic programming knowledge—Python is most commonly used in ML.

Popular Machine Learning Tools and Frameworks You’ll Learn

Most Machine Learning courses in Chennai offer practical training in the most widely used libraries and frameworks, including:

  • NumPy, Pandas, Matplotlib – for data manipulation and visualization
  • Scikit-learn – for building classical ML models
  • TensorFlow and Keras – for deep learning
  • PyTorch – for research and flexible model building
  • OpenCV – for computer vision tasks
  • NLTK and spaCy – for NLP tasks
  • MLflow and Docker – for MLOps and deployment

Career Opportunities After a Machine Learning Course in Chennai

Chennai, a growing technology and education hub in South India, has steadily become a hotspot for emerging technologies like Machine Learning (ML) and Artificial Intelligence (AI). With the rise of digital transformation across industries, completing a Machine Learning course in Chennai opens up diverse and rewarding career opportunities.

1. Machine Learning Engineer

A Machine Learning Engineer designs and develops systems that learn from data to make predictions or decisions without human intervention. Companies in Chennai, ranging from IT giants like TCS and Cognizant to startups in healthcare and fintech, are actively hiring ML engineers with expertise in Python, deep learning frameworks, and model deployment.

2. Data Analyst

After completing an ML course, you can begin your career as a Data Analyst. In this role, you’ll work with structured data to identify patterns, visualize trends, and support business decisions. Chennai’s banking, automobile, and retail sectors rely heavily on data analytics, offering stable and high-demand job options.

3. Data Scientist

With additional experience or education, many ML course graduates progress into data science roles. Data Scientists use advanced machine learning techniques to analyze large datasets, build predictive models, and solve complex business problems. Chennai’s fast-growing startup ecosystem and MNCs like Accenture and Zoho are continually on the lookout for skilled data scientists.

4. AI/ML Consultant

ML consultants advise businesses on how to integrate machine learning into their operations. This role requires both technical knowledge and business understanding. Many consulting firms in Chennai hire ML professionals to help clients automate workflows, improve decision-making, and enhance customer experiences using AI technologies.

5. Software Developer with ML Focus

Software developers who specialize in machine learning are responsible for integrating ML algorithms into software applications. Whether it's enhancing a mobile app with recommendation features or building smart automation tools, Chennai’s thriving IT and product development sectors provide ample opportunities.

Top Attributes of a Leading Training Institute in Chennai

A reputable training provider in Chennai—without naming names—might include:

  • Live classroom sessions with industry-experienced trainers
  • Dedicated modules in Deep Learning and NLP
  • Practical exposure to AI tools and cloud platforms like AWS, Azure, or GCP
  • Local placement support with Chennai-based tech companies
  • Flexibility with weekend or fast-track batches for professionals
  • Career counseling and post-course mentorship

Some of these institutes are affiliated with international bodies or recognized by global AI consortiums, which adds further value to your credentials.

Final Thoughts

Choosing the right Machine Learning course in Chennai can be a career-defining move. With the city's growing tech ecosystem, access to world-class training, and abundant job opportunities, Chennai provides the perfect environment to build and launch your ML career.

Whether you're a student, a working professional, or a tech enthusiast looking to future-proof your skill set, a hands-on, mentor-guided ML course in Chennai will equip you with the knowledge, tools, and confidence needed to succeed in the ever-evolving world of AI.

Comments

Popular posts from this blog

What Is an Online Education Franchise and How Does It Work in 2025?

Machine Learning Course in Chennai: Your Complete Guide to a Future-Ready Career

Top 10 Machine Learning Courses in Mumbai for Aspiring Data Scientists